Driving examiners and vehicle examiners are planning to take strike action at various times on

Thursday 19 and Friday 20 November 2015.

 

Some driving examiners who are members of the Public and Commercial Service union (PCS)

are planning to take strike action on Thursday 19 and Friday 20 November 2015.

 

Candidates advised to attend tests

 

DVSA is doing all it can to make sure that driving tests go ahead as planned and recommends

all candidates come for their test as usual

 

If your pupil’s test is cancelled because of strike action, they won’t have to contact DVSA to

rebook their appointment. DVSA will contact them with a new test appointment within 5 to 10

working days.

 

Out-of-pocket expenses

 

Your pupil can claim out-of-pocket expenses if their test is cancelled, but they must have turned

up for their test in order to make this claim. If they don’t turn up, they’ll have to rebook their own

test and they won’t be able to claim expenses.

 

Theory tests

 

Theory tests aren’t affected by the strike action and will be taking place as planned.
